Output 52a2824dfa8566aa73865384d9ecb26d1b401cc227d77f918f748b8eecd85dc6:0

value
2576400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c114e9feeda11f78bcae6820aaf327d9cb54c4e OP_EQUALVERIFY OP_CHECKSIG
address
1Kc1aevA5Gzxz9zvPW6BPmUMxBTfVv3e96
transaction
52a2824dfa8566aa73865384d9ecb26d1b401cc227d77f918f748b8eecd85dc6
spent
true